Programme PYTHON INTRODUCTION

Participants :

Ce cours s’adresse à toute personne qui souhaite apprendre Les bases de Python

Lors du stage de formation Python initiation au prix de 1500€ vous apprendrez à travailler avec le langage Python, découvrez son interface ainsi que ses fonctionnalités.

Pendant ce stage vous découvrirez les bases de la programmation et de l'algorithmique. Vous mettrez en oeuvre les différentes étapes clefs de la construction d'un programme informatique au travers du langage Python.

La formation est animée par un professionnel expérimenté, dont les compétences techniques, professionnelles et pédagogiques ont été validées par des certifications et/ou testées et approuvées par les éditeurs et/ou notre équipe pédagogique. Il est en veille technologique permanente.

Logo ACF

Demande de devis

Formation
Cadre
Pôle Emploi
Nom/Prénom
Société
E-mail
Téléphone
Période
Evaluer mon niveau

Les objectifs

Comprendre
Comprendre
et savoir utiliser l'algorithmique
objectifs
objectifs
Familiarisez
Familiarisez
vous avec la programmation orientée objet.

pré-requis

Aucun

Moyens pédagogiques, techniques et d'encadrement

  • 1 poste de travail complet par personne
  • De nombreux exercices d'application
  • Mise en place d'ateliers pratiques
  • Remise d'un support de cours

Modalités d'évaluation des acquis

- Evaluation des besoins et objectifs en pré et post formation
- Evaluation technique des connaissances en pré et post formation
- Evaluation générale du stage

Le Programme

Introduction à Python

Le passage à l’orienté objet avec Python
Objectifs de python
Installation de Python
Python comme un développement shell
Environnement de développement

Langage python

Les variables, l'affichage formaté, la portée locale et globale
Types de données disponibles& opérations
Syntaxe
Expression conditionnelles
Les boucles d'itérations while et for.
Interruption d'itérations break/continue.
Types simples
Chaîne de caractères

Structures de données

Listes
Construction
Accès / Slicing
Méthodes

Dictionnaires

Construction
Accès
Méthodes

Entrée/ Sortie

Console
Fichier
Syntaxe with

Fonctions

Syntaxe
Formes spéciales
Lambda fonctions
Portées des variables (local vs global)

Modules

Utilisation d'un module existant
Installer de nouveaux modules

Exceptions

Gestion des erreurs

Modules utilitaires

Présentation de quelques modules utilitaires

Approche Orientée Objet

La définition d'un objet (état, comportement, identité).
La notion de classe, d'attributs et de méthodes.
Présentation d'UML.

Programmation Objet en Python

Les particularités du modèle objet de Python.
L'écriture de classes .